Contact SupplierA prismatic lithium battery refers to a type of rechargeable lithium-ion battery that has a rectangular or pouch-like shape, as opposed to the cylindrical shape of traditional lithium-ion cells. Here are some key characteristics and considerations:
Characteristics:
Shape: Prismatic lithium batteries are flat and rectangular, which allows for more efficient use of space compared to cylindrical cells. This makes them suitable for slim and compact devices.
Capacity: They come in various capacities ranging from small to large, typically measured in milliampere-hours (mAh) or ampere-hours (Ah), indicating how much charge they can store.
Voltage: Common voltages include 3.7V (nominal voltage for single cells) and multiples thereof for battery packs used in devices requiring higher voltages.
